Output 5599038b98c6831b8a96d81f6e062c1e406feda04f72a55a89fc980f9c224d70:0
- value
- 21059855
- script pubkey
- OP_0 OP_PUSHBYTES_20 fb58e15984d192664e308e08deb7745dac0da86b
- address
- bc1qldvwzkvy6xfxvn3s3cydadm5tkkqm2rt443qs6
- transaction
- 5599038b98c6831b8a96d81f6e062c1e406feda04f72a55a89fc980f9c224d70
- spent
- true